Doing database refactoring and I want to change Primary key from one attribute to other in the table. How to do it with Surrogate key?
You need to first remove all the referential integrity constrains (FOREIGN KEY) from this table. Then drop the current PRIMARY KEY constraint from this table and create a new one. ALTER TABLE <table_name> DROP CONSTRAINT <pk_constraint>; ALTER TABLE <table_name> ADD CONSTRAINT <k_constraint> PRIMARY KEY (<new columns>);
Doing database refactoring and I want to change Primary key from one attribute to other in...
Some database designers think that, for consistency, if one table has a surrogate key, all tables in the database should. Others think that such a policy is too rigid. Which position do you support and why? Try to illustrate with an example. Looking for opinions supporting either position! Just want to wrap my head around each concept's pros and cons. Thank you!
24) A key that contains more than one attribute is called a(n) A) composite key B) complex key C) multi-key D) n-key E) candidate key 25) Null values can cause problems because they are ambiguous. True False 26) In the normalization process, it is necessary to identify all the determinants in a relation. True False 27) To represent a relationship in the relational model, the primary key of one relation is placed into a second relation. True False 28) A...
Which of the following describes referential integrity? A. A Primary Key of a relational table must not contain a null value B. One fact must not be in multiple places C. The value for a foreign key attribute must either be null or match the one of the data value of that attribute in the table in which the attribute is a primary key D. Referential Integrity is a principle that prevents the use of redundancy, avoids null values and...
16. The primary key is selected from the: Group of answer choices composite keys. foreign keys. candidate keys. surrogate keys. 17. "Delete Table" statement is used to remove a table definition and all the data, indexes, triggers, constraints and permission specifications for that table. Group of answer choices True False 18. Which of the following commands always affect one row at a time when it runs? Group of answer choices Drop Insert Delete Update 19. Data stored as an image...
QUESTION 1 What is the most common relationship within a relational database? Select the best answer from the following. One-To-One relationship. o One-To-Many relationship. Many-To-Many relationship. Zero-To-Zero relationship. QUESTION 2 What is an "entity'? Select the best answer from the following. An entity, for our purposes, is the same as a table in the database. An entity represents one of the columns in an individual table. There are no entities in a relational database. Entities are only part of NoSQL...
The employee is table, the best candidate for primary key is Select one: a. Department ID b. Employee hiredate c. Employee ID d. Employee salary Question 2 A primary key can be composed of more than one attribute. Select one: True False Question 3 A foreign key allows you to join two tables. Select one: True False Question 4 Given two tables, department (dept_id, dept_location, dept_name) and EMPLOYEE(emp_id, emp_name, emp_dept_id, emp_name, emp_salary), which attribute (column) is the foreign key? Select...
I need unique answer, NO COPY OR HANDWRITING PLEASE! What is a Database key? Explain various types of database keys (Super key, Candidate key, Primary key and Foreign key) with your clear definitions/ideas and at least one appropriate example for each one of them.
A Pages entity in a relational database for tracking web browsing has the following attributes: PageID (the primary key, an integer number, required), PageURL (text, maximum 255 characters, required), IPAddress (text, maximum 15 characters, required), ViewDateTime (date and time the page was viewed, required). (a) Write an SQL Data Definition Language command to create the table for this entity. (b) Write an SQL Data Definition Language command to add a column for a new attribute to this table: ViewDuration (duration...
Database Concepts! please help Consider the following create table statements: create table R (a integer primary key); create tables (b integer primary key, c integer references R(a) on update cascade); Assume that these tables have the following data inserted: R: (1) and (2) S: (1,1) and (2, 1) What happens when we want to delete the record (1) from R? The corresponding record from S and T will be deleted due to the cascade option Only the record in Rwill...
Given the data in the table the best surrogate primary key for this table would be: none of the listed attributes. student, email, and instructor student, email, and class student, email, and day instructor, phone Student Roster Student Fred Flintstone [email protected] Wilma Flintstone [email protected] Wlima Flintstone [email protected] Barney Rubble BamBam Rubble [email protected] BamBam Rubble [email protected] Wilma Flintstone [email protected] Betty [email protected] Email Class Java Pramg M Java Pramg M Database Database Hacking Database Database Hacking Hacking...